We serve as an educator and communications resource between the Health Plans … Web27. feb 2024 · As part of the Consolidated Appropriations Act, 2024, the continuous enrollment condition will end on March 31, 2024. The temporary FMAP increase will be gradually reduced and phased down beginning April 1, 2024 (and will end on December 31, 2024). For more information, visit Medicaid.gov/unwinding. ### Previous
